The postal code 05241 forms part of Peru’s official five-digit postal system, managed by Serpost (Servicios Postales del Perú), the national postal authority of Peru. Peruvian postal codes follow the pattern X X X X X, such as 1 5 0 X X (example only). The first two digits identify the region/province grouping, while the final digits pinpoint district-level delivery areas. This code applies to Santa Rosa in the Ayacucho region/province, located near latitude -12.7717 and longitude -73.7742. Peru’s postal routing follows Region → Province → District → Delivery Zone.
